I think the correct answer here is yes and no. Every month my affiliate puts my rakeback money in my account so it is possible. I send Eurobet a message a few days ago asking if I could make transfers. Here is their answer:

[i]Dear Mr. Armour,

Thank you for contacting us.
Please be advised that transfer of funds is not possible between any players on our website or poker game.

Kind Regards,
Dimitris,

Eurobet customer services

Is it possible for me to transfer funds from my account to another? If so what are the restrictions on this and the cashout requirements for both accounts?[i/]

stoxtrader 09-12-2005 10:21 AM

Re: Money Transfers on Eurobet
 
This is true. Affiliates can transfer money into a player's account only if that player is one of their clients. Player accounts only cannot make player to player transfers.
